Ruam Mit is an unusual Thai dessert since it has no official list of ingredients.It is typically prepared by combining various Thai desserts, with the most common ones including fried cookie krong-krang and thapthim krop. It is generally served in a bowl, occasionally topped with shredded ice...
32. Flan:Custard made with milk, eggs, and condensed milk. Flan is easily one of our favorite desserts in Spain. 33. Tarta de Santiago:Many of the most popular food from Spain is made with almonds, and this yummy cake is no different!
